Floyd County School Board is all about transparency and public involvement these days. It rediscovered sunlight after being caught keeping secrets from the public, teachers and anyone else who might have been interested that Superintendent Terry Arbogast was making a lot more money than the books clearly indicated.
Now Arbogast is on his way out, a previously announced retirement accelerated. His long tenure at the top of the county’s schools will be remembered not for any successes but for the scandal at the end.
